    Hi-NRG (pronounced "high energy") is a genre of uptempo disco or electronic dance music (EDM) that originated in the United States during the late 1970s and early 1980s. As a music genre, typified by fast tempo, staccato hi-hat rhythms (and the four-on-the-floor pattern), reverberated "intense" vocals and "pulsating" octave basslines, it was ...

  3. Hi-NRG is a fast variation of disco that evolved in the '80s. Driven by a fast drum machine and synthesizers, Hi-NRG was essentially a dance-oriented music with only slight hints of pop.

  5. Hi-NRG (short for and pronounced as high energy) is a more elevated bpm style of disco music that originated in the United States and was very popular in the 80s, especially in gay clubs. It was essentially gay disco music, the Vogue of the Moog.

Emerged in the late 1970s and quickly became the most popular form of Electronic Dance Music in the LGBT club scenes of San Francisco and New York, characterized by its uptempo, high-energy sound.
